So, what is responsive web design?

 

It concerns optimising sites for a variety of devises.

In a nutshell, it allows for the best viewing experience for your website users, regardless of the devise they are using. This may range from desktop computer screens to mobile phones.

How does it work, I hear you ask. Well, your site will recognise the type of devise a user is on and cleverly display it accordingly by re-sizing, reformatting and changing the navigation structure.
